Revision Cloud Reporting with Ideate BIMLink: Dependent View Challenges

This use of Ideate BIMLink highlights one of many of the creative uses of data not possible within native Revit.


Before sending off drawing packages and/or issuance records, many of our customers use Ideate BIMLink to report on Revit’s revision clouds to ensure that all placed clouds are on views that have been placed on a sheet. This is a fantastic use of Ideate BIMLink, highlighting one of many of the creative uses of data that are otherwise not possible within native Revit.


To create a revision cloud report in Ideate BIMLink, we recommend using the sample called “Revision_Clouds-Review” as shown below.

Revision Cloud Reporting

This built-in link definition includes important properties that come from the revision sequence, the sheet (where applicable), the view (where applicable) and the revision clouds themselves. Typically, the comments on the cloud instances are also used as part of this quality control process.


One challenge to this workflow is the usage of dependent views. When dependent views are used in the project, Revit is not able to discern which sheet the cloud “lives on.” This is because all annotative elements, including revision clouds, are hosted by the parent view and not the dependent view. So, when a dependent view is placed on a sheet and the parent view is not on a sheet, Revit will report that the revision cloud belongs to the parent view AND that there is no corresponding sheet name for that revision cloud. While this revision cloud data is true, is not very helpful! You can see this conundrum reflected in Revit’s property palette as shown. The cloud reports the parent view but is clearly intended to be part of the dependent view and the sheet on which that view is placed.

Revision Cloud Reporting

There are two methods to get accurate data about the sheet location of revision clouds. Neither method is perfect and for this reason, each should be considered carefully with your BIM Manager. The first method, which is my preference, is to place the revision cloud on the sheet, at least for dependent views. The second method is to not use dependent views, or to convert them to independent views at some point. This video showcases both the problem and the solution.

Revision cloud management with Ideate BIMLink is an integral part of quality control for sheet issuance. For other ideas about using Ideate BIMLink for quality control, refer to the Quality Control Help topic. To learn more about using Ideate BIMLink to manage revision-related workflows, please refer to the Manage Sheet-Based Revisions Help topic.

Explore recent posts

15@15 Training Series: Spruce Up Your Revit Material Management
April 7, 2025
TRAINING - VIDEO | Struggling with messy Revit materials? Clean up and optimize your material and appearance assets with Ideate StyleManager. Learn how to analyze, rename, merge, and remove unused elements to keep your projects running smoothly.
15@15 Training Series
March 31, 2025
TRAINING - NEWS | Leveling up your BIM game with Ideate Software doesn’t have to hard or time-consuming with our 15@15 Training Series. This series of 15-minute online sessions cuts right to the chase with essential information to enhance your skills, unlock new efficiencies and elevate your ability to automate tedious tasks —all while reducing errors in your Revit model.
15@15: Elevate Your Title Block With Style
March 26, 2025
TRAINING - VIDEO | Is your Revit title block a mess? Inconsistent styles can slow you down, but Ideate StyleManager can help. Discover how to clean up and streamline your title block for a more efficient workflow.
Ideate Software Boosts Quality, Transparency & Efficiency for pbr
March 18, 2025
CLIENT TESTIMONIAL - ARTICLE | When the Germany-based architecture firm pbr set out to reinvigorate its ongoing commitment to enhancing precision and efficiency, they turned to Ideate Software to help them automate repetitive, simple tasks and empower their entire team, from junior designers to senior architects, with tools that support productivity and reduce errors.
Show More